Jogging routes around Gulberwick, Quarff And Cunningsburgh traverse a landscape characterized by rugged coastlines, rolling hills, and unique glacial valleys. The region offers diverse terrain, from coastal paths with dramatic sea cliffs to areas shaped by ancient geological processes. Joggers can experience low, undulating hills, shallow lochs, and crofting communities with picturesque meadows. This variety provides a range of running experiences within the Shetland Islands.

The terrain is quite varied, reflecting the unique geology of the Shetland Islands. You'll find rugged coastlines with dramatic sea cliffs, rolling hills, and distinctive glacial valleys. Routes can range from coastal paths to trails through crofting communities with picturesque meadows, offering diverse elevation changes and surfaces.

The area is rich in natural beauty and historical sites. You might pass by the tranquil Aith Voe or Mail Beach in Cunningsburgh, or explore the beach and Hollander's Knowe in Gulberwick. For stunning vistas, consider routes that offer views towards the Atlantic Ocean from Quarff's glacial valley. Notable highlights in the wider area include the Coall Head Trig Point and the View of the Cliffs of Noss from Charlie's Holm, both offering spectacular perspectives.
Absolutely! The Shetland Islands are a haven for wildlife. Joggers often have opportunities to spot seabirds, otters, and seals along the coastline. In areas like Cunningsburgh, you might even catch sight of diving gannets, whales, or porpoises, especially on coastal trails like the "Helli Ness, Greenmow" path.

The Shetland Islands offer a refreshing outdoor experience year-round, but the summer months (June-August) are particularly appealing due to the unique quality of light (the 'Simmer Dim' or long daylight hours) and the vibrant wildflowers in meadows. The weather can be unpredictable, so it's always wise to check forecasts regardless of the season.

Gulberwick's proximity to Lerwick, Shetland's capital, means easier access to its natural beauty. While specific bus routes directly to every trailhead might vary, Lerwick serves as a central hub for public transport on the islands. It's advisable to check local bus schedules for connections to the villages of Gulberwick, Quarff, and Cunningsburgh to plan your route access.
